Transaction 08f91fe8664e1006dbf33ff58ea86e7aa7bdde87711ecf3b4834e1400f78f804
1 Input
2 Outputs
- 08f91fe8664e1006dbf33ff58ea86e7aa7bdde87711ecf3b4834e1400f78f804:0
- 08f91fe8664e1006dbf33ff58ea86e7aa7bdde87711ecf3b4834e1400f78f804:1
value 1330560
address 148S3gzukbXcGmK4cyQmyE4Uk8HvGBmtzQ
value 7000000
address 3BMEXrq9twAEMzSQFkRYV4jGpzaBbsrLyZ